IMD Issues Cold Wave Alert in State

Owing to cold winds from the north, Rajasthan will see chilly conditions once again; weather office issues Yellow alert for 14 districts

Udaipur, February 6, 2025 - Rain and fog in the last 24 hours in several parts of Rajasthan have led to a drop in minimum temperatures. The effect of western disturbance has led to light rain and drizzle in many districts.

Owing to cold winds blowing in from the northern parts of the country, Rajasthan will see chilly conditions once again. Minimum temperatures will see a dip of around 3 degrees Centigrade.

According to the Indian Meteorological Department (IMD), the highest temperature in the State was recorded at 29.5 degree Celsius in Chittorgarh yesterday, February 5. The minimum temperature was recorded at 3.9 degree Celsius in Fatehpur of Sikar. 

IMD has forecast cold wave issuing a Yellow alert in 14 districts of the State today, including Jhunjhunu, Sikar, Hanumangarh, Jaisalmer, Churu, Jodhpur, Pali, Ganganagar, Barmer, Sriganganagar, Bikaner, Jalore and Nagaur. Weather will stay dry in the coming week while the next 48 hours could see minimum temperature drop by 2-3 degrees Centigrade, says IMD. During this period, the minimum temperature in some areas of the Shekhawati region is expected to be at 3-5 degrees Centigrade.
